Pittsfield Sewer Lining Replacement Projects

Print Story | Email Story
PITTSFIELD, Mass. — The City's Department of Public Services and Utilities announces a sewer lining replacement project will resume on Monday, Jan. 12.
 
The sewer lining will be replaced in several locations as outlined in the schedule below. This work includes lining aging sewer pipes to help prevent future breaks within the sewer line. There should be minimal to no impact on residential sewer lines during this work.
  • Jan. 12, 13 and 14 (7AM-7PM): Danforth Avenue
  • Jan. 15 and 16 (7PM-7AM): Wahconah Street, between North Street and Seymour Street and Park Street between Wahconah Street and Seymour Street.
 
During this overnight work, Wahconah Street, from North Street to Seymour Street, and Park Street, from Wahconah Street to Seymour Street, will be closed to traffic. Residents and emergency vehicles will be allowed to enter and exit the street if necessary.
 
For more information about this project, contact the Water Department at (413) 499-9339.

Pittsfield Issues Call for Art for Women In Art Exhibition

PITTSFIELD, Mass. — The City of Pittsfield's Office of Cultural Development is seeking submissions from Berkshire County women artists for an upcoming group exhibition titled Women In Art.
 
The exhibit, scheduled to run throughout March at the Lichtenstein Center for the Arts, aims to showcase the diverse perspectives and creative voices of women artists across all career stages and artistic mediums.
 
The show will highlight a wide range of practices, from traditional painting and sculpture to digital media and installations.
  • Location: Lichtenstein Center for the Arts, 28 Renne Avenue, Pittsfield.
  • Exhibition Dates: March 4–27, 2026.
  • Gallery Hours: Wednesday through Friday, 11 a.m. to 3 p.m.
  • Artist Reception: Sunday, March 8 (International Women's Day), 11 a.m. to 2 p.m.
 
Submission Requirements
The call is open to all women artists (cis and trans) residing in Berkshire County. Artists may submit up to three works for consideration.
  • Deadline: February 18, 2026.
  • How to Apply: Email artist name, artwork titles, mediums, dimensions, and images (JPEG/PNG) to cultural.development@cityofpittsfield.org.
  • Notification: Selected artists will be notified by February 23. Accepted works must be delivered to the gallery between February 25 and 27.
All selected pieces must be ready for display, including frames and hanging hardware where applicable. For further information, the Office of Cultural Development can be reached at 413-499-9348.
